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
73747 58766191 720653 71531
35 0346596
35 0346596
12997410 05 23848607000 4773182558 0321620257
All about undefined
Interested in learning more?
35 0346596
12997410 05 23848607000 4773182558 0321620257
See more
231193 901 15392112
03132142 93838 94 44087702
See more
519 25610553
8012 62 410
See more